Output ac705177ccc9e01c062b407826566df6a901b14988789ecece88f8f0db8f8518:0

value
75542
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d3801cc02e6ee249bd7b32505334750fc568f66 OP_EQUAL
address
3G2K76aiYpoCZj5wFhimyKmaSy9oVjYo5V
transaction
ac705177ccc9e01c062b407826566df6a901b14988789ecece88f8f0db8f8518
confirmations
151662
spent
true